GIMP PAINTER

I just learned that there is GIMP PAINTER, a fork out project, focusing on the painting capabilities of GIMP. The latest version is 2.6, based on GIMP 2.6. It got a high acclaimed MIXBRUSH. I downloaded and installed, only to see that other than the few features, like the MIXBRUSH, a color wheel, and the plug-ins selected for GIMP PAINTER, otherwise it is just GIMP 2.6. I am using GIMP 2.8, so is it possible to just get the MIXBRUSH, and the interface settings, and add them into GIMP 2.8? If possible, how?

GIMP PAINTER

On Tue, Jan 8, 2013 at 3:09 PM, lousiewhei wrote:

I just learned that there is GIMP PAINTER, a fork out project, focusing on the painting capabilities of GIMP.
The latest version is 2.6, based on GIMP 2.6.

Not really. There is much newer code based on 2.8. I don't think there are ready to use builds, though.

It got a high acclaimed MIXBRUSH. I downloaded and installed, only to see that other than the few features, like the MIXBRUSH, a color wheel, and the plug-ins selected for GIMP PAINTER, otherwise it is just GIMP 2.6. I am using GIMP 2.8, so is it possible to just get the MIXBRUSH, and the interface settings, and add them into GIMP 2.8? If possible, how?

Not possible. Please note, however, that we backported and improved few changes from that fork, e.g. line smoothing in painting tools.
